WebJan 23, 2024 · Bootstrapping analysis confirms the presence of a genetics-treatment interaction and suggests that individual treatment response to the AREDS formulation is largely determined by genetics. The AREDS formulation modifies the risk of progression to NV based on individual genetics. Its use should be based on patient-specific genotype.

WebWe first consider potential nongenetic factors, including the number of species in a genus, species’ life histories, and parental species range overlap (hectad sharing). Large genera have a greater number of potential parental combinations and thus may be predicted to include more hybrids ( 16 ).
